CONSOLIDATED MORNING REPORT of The Ninety first Regiment of Infantry Penn Vols commanded by Colonel [blank]

NOTE.--Regimental and Battalion Staff Officers, when belonging to companies, will be reported in such companies as "on detached service," and be accounted for in "Field and Staff." They will, however, be dropped from aggregate of "Present and Absent" in Field and Staff, and be accounted for in the aggregate of their respective companies.


Date February 27th 1863 Camp near Falmouth Va

Remarks (Alterations since last Report to be accounted for by name.)

[co.C] Privates Brown [This could be Andrew Brown or Conrad Brown.] & [Charles] Coe declared Deserters

[co.D] " [sc. Privates] [Thomas] Ryan, [Michael] Gallagher & Stewart [This could be George Stewart or Robert Stewart] declared Deserters


B. J. Tayman
Adjutant.
